I love indie game developers, for they provide a plethora of stories and ideas that major studios tend to overlook. To be candid, I think indie devs help the industry do some active & creative soul-searching. Last year back in June, I watched the PlayStation showcase where Kena: Bridge of Spirits raised a lot of eyebrows; at the time, I wondered, What’s, was the best way to describe Kena Bridge of Spirits? My first thought was,” Oh, so it’s like Zelda with a Dash of Pixar,” and now, after playing it, I think that description still rings true.

Kena also reminded me of the classic action-adventure games back in the sixth generation of consoles. They are often short, with really original & creative concepts, never to see a sequel in the light of day. It told its story, and that was that. But now I feel there could be more to define Kena’s soul origin? To find it, we must look at the brothers that started it all.
